Abstract

The invention provides an autorotation drill bit of a corn harvester threshing device so as to solve the problems that drill bits on the market are complex in structure, waste energy and cannot conduct broaching on corn cobs. The autorotation drill bit of the corn harvester threshing device comprises a fixed frame, a drill bushing, a positioning column, a nut provided with a ball, and a cutting edge area. The autorotation drill bit of the corn harvester threshing device is characterized in that a drill bit body is installed in the drill bushing, the drill bushing is fixed to the fixed frame, the front end of the drill bit body is provided with a guiding spiral groove, the positioning column is arranged corresponding to the guiding spiral groove, the nut provided with the ball is arranged at the rear end of the drill bit body to drive the drill bit to move forward and backward, and a cone which ranges from 50 degrees to 70 degrees and is provided with the cutting edge area is arranged at the front end of the drill bit body. The autorotation drill bit of the corn harvester threshing device is simple in structure, saves the energy, and also achieves the broaching function at the time of drilling.

Description

technical field [0001] The invention relates to the field of agricultural machinery, in particular to a self-rotating drill bit for a threshing device of a corn harvester. Background technique [0002] At present, the common drill bits on the market are rotated under the action of external rotation force, which needs to be controlled by electricity or corresponding drilling tool control system. The structure is complicated, energy is wasted, and corn cobs cannot be reamed.
